**Changelog — Quilldoc 4.2.0: changed defaults**

Quilldoc, our documentation linter, now ships stricter defaults. External-link checking is on by default; HTTP targets are flagged, not just warned. Inline HTML passthrough is disabled unless explicitly allowed. Max file scan size raised to 2 MB. Secrets-pattern scanning in code fences is now enabled out of the box — relevant for your review. No rule removals; all changes are opt-out. The new default configuration shipped with 4.2.0 is reproduced below.

deployment values, yagef-yawip:
ELIOX_PIN=5303
ELIOX_METRICS_HOST=metrics.eliox.paliqworks.corp
ELIOX_LOG_LEVEL=error
ELIOX_TENANT=praiel

Vendor note: Brightlode Systems now operates the health-check probes behind our Kestrel load balancer. Their probes hit /healthz every five seconds, so reviewers should confirm that new endpoints return within the 200ms budget and avoid logging probe traffic at INFO level. Contract renewal is in Q3. For questions on probe configuration or vendor SLAs, use the address below.

escalation mailbox, kaweg-kahif: druwyn.sordor@nelvroworks.corp

## Onboarding: Turnwell Counter Service

For the weekly eng sync: Turnwell counts turnstile events at Harrowfield Arena and publishes gate totals every ten seconds. New joiners get read access by default. Writes to the calibration table require the sealed config store, which locks after any unclean shutdown — this bit us twice last quarter, so know the procedure. Unsealing is a one-command operation from the gate-side console and should be demoed at each new hire's first sync. The command prompts for the recovery passphrase below.

recovery phrase for bajog-kahif: wenael-ulawyn

Handover: Contrast audit on Glintframe UI is 80% done. Remaining: modal overlays and the Vexley dashboard footer. Failures logged in the audit tracker under sprint 14. Don't ship until ratios pass 4.5:1. Tooling runs nightly; Marek owns follow-up. The checker service runs with the following configuration values.

settings of fahag-haduf:
[ulaox]
port = 8443
region = south-2
host = ulaox.lumiccorp.internal
timeout_ms = 500
retries = 8